Brown Butter Toffee Cookie Cups

Delicious cookie cups made with brown butter and toffee bits, perfect for any occasion.

  • Total Time: 35

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up unsalted butter
  • 1 cup brown sugar (packed)
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• 2 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up toffee bits (or crushed toffee bars)
  • 1 cup chocolate chips (optional)

Instructions

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and grease a muffin tin.
  • In a sa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Stir continuously until it turns golden brown and smells nutty, about 5-7 minutes.
  • Remove from heat and let it cool slightly. In a large bowl, mix the brown butter with brown sugar and granulated sugar until smooth.
  •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ition, followed by the vanilla extract.
  • In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, and salt.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ture until combined.
  • Fold in the toffee bits and chocolate chips (if using).
  • Using a cookie scoop, place the dough into the prepared muffin tin, filling each cup about halfway.
  • Bake for 12-15 minutes or until the edges are golden. Let them cool for a few minutes before removing from the tin.
  • Prep Time: 20
  • Cook Time: 15
